Lost badges happen — don't panic, and don't let the visitor panic either. Log it in the Wrenfield desk book, issue a day pass from the drawer, and ping Facilities so the old badge gets killed. Day passes won't open the side doors, so give the holder the temporary code below.

staff pass of badup-kawig = bdg-TYN-3

## Migration Step 3: Switch to the New Linter Config

Okay, this is the fiddly part. The old Quibbler docs linter read its rules from a sidecar file; the new Lintwright engine wants everything in one config. Don't try to merge by hand — run the converter first, then tidy up whatever it mangles (usually the heading-depth rules). Once converted, drop the old sidecar entirely or both linters will run and double-report. Your converted config should end up containing the following values.

service settings:
CASWYN_LOG_LEVEL=warn
CASWYN_METRICS_HOST=metrics.caswyn.tolvaqlabs.corp
CASWYN_POOL_SIZE=8

Sample Shipments to Verrow Analytics Lab

All outbound sample crates for the Verrow partner lab must be sealed with tamper-evident tape, logged in the shipment ledger, and kept in the chilled staging bay until the courier signs the manifest. Do not release crates to anyone without a matching run sheet. Before releasing the crate, confirm the courier against the confidential hand-over instruction below.

dispatch memo: the sorius tamius courier leaves the praeth ledger at gate 4873 under passcode 928014